Hillside High School vs Weequahic High School
Hillside High School has a higher overall rating of 4.3/10 compared to 2.9/10. Hillside High School is significantly larger with 927 students, about 1.7× the size of Weequahic High School (553). In math proficiency, Hillside High School leads at 52.0%.

Ratings Comparison
| Metric | Hillside High School | Weequahic High School |
|---|---|---|
| Overall Rating | 4.3 / 10 | 2.9 / 10 |
| Academic Score | 2.9 | 1.5 |
| Growth Score | 4.6 | 2.6 |
| Diversity Index | — | — |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 60% | 65.6% |
| Environment Score | 3.6 | 2.8 |
| State Rank | #2,224 of 2,466 | #2,456 of 2,466 |
| State Percentile | 10th | 0th |

School Details
| Detail | Hillside High School | Weequahic High School |
|---|---|---|
| Type | High School | High School |
| Grades | 9th – 12th | 9th – 12th |
| Enrollment | 927 | 553 |
| Student-Teacher Ratio | 13.2:1 | 18.4:1 |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 60.0% | 65.6% |
| Chronic Absenteeism (SY 2022-23) | 24.6% | 9.0% |
| Graduation Rate (4yr) | 87.0% | 72.0% |
| District | Hillside Public School District | Newark Public School District |
| City | Hillside | Newark |
